      It is difficult to see the rest, however the 7-up bottle in the last pic is the seven bubble swimsuit variety and it dates from c1939-1953.
      If the bottle has the girl in the swimsuit on the label, count the bubbles.
      If there are eight, it dates from c1936-1939.
      If there are seven, it dates from c1939-1953.
      If there is no girl in a swimsuit, it dates from c1954-1964.
